Holmside Avenue is a residential street with 30 addresses.
It ranks as the 606th largest and 488th most expensive of the 872 streets in the DH7 area. The dominant property type is a early-century house built between 1912 and 1935.
The street contains a total of 30 properties: 30 houses.
Sale prices range from £106,293 for 2 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(462 ft2) to £168,385 for 3 bedroom freehold houses with a garden (1,110 ft2) .
Monthly rental prices range from £712 pcm for 2 bed houses to £983 pcm for 3 bed houses.
The gross rental yield is between 7.0% and 8.0%.
The average value per square foot is £166.
The last sale on Holmside Avenue sold for £160,000 on 26th March 2026. Since then prices are up an average of 0.3%.
The current average value in the street is £140,699.
The Holmside Avenue Sales Market has increased by 33.5% over the last 10 years.

The last sale was on 26th March 2026 for £160,000 and since then the market in the area has increased by 0.3%. The street has had a total of 18 sales since 1995.
Holmside Avenue, Lanchester, Durham, DH7 has seen 3 sales in the last three years and 1 sale in the last twelve months.
Holmside Avenue, Lanchester, Durham, DH7 is the 606th largest and the 488th most expensive street in the DH7 area.
There is 1 postcode on Holmside Avenue, Lanchester, Durham, DH7.
The closest station to Holmside Avenue, Lanchester, Durham, DH7 is Chester-le-Street station which is 10.9 kilometres away.
